Subject: Re: [PATCH for tip][bugfix] ftrace: fix deadlock when setting set_ftrace_pid

* Lai Jiangshan <laijs@cn.fujitsu.com> wrote:

> KOSAKI Motohiro wrote:
> > Impact: fix deadlock bug
> > 
> > reproduce way:
> > 	# cd /sys/kernel/debug/tracing
> > 	# echo $$ > set_ftrace_pid
> > 
> > 	then, console become hangup.
> > 
> > detail:
> > when writing set_ftracepid, kernel callstack is following
> > 
> > 	ftrace_pid_write()
> > 		mutex_lock(&ftrace_lock);
> > 		ftrace_update_pid_func()
> > 			mutex_lock(&ftrace_lock);
> > 			mutex_unlock(&ftrace_lock);
> > 		mutex_unlock(&ftrace_lock);
> > 
> > then, system alaways deadlock when ftrace_pid_write() is called.
> > 
> > In past days, ftrace_pid_write() use ftrace_start_lock, but
> > commit e6ea44e9b4c12325337cd1c06103cd515a1c02b2 consolidate
> > ftrace_start_lock to ftrace_lock.
> > 
> > 
> > Signed-off-by: KOSAKI Motohiro <kosaki.motohiro@jp.fujitsu.com>
> > ---
> > diff --git a/kernel/trace/ftrace.c b/kernel/trace/ftrace.c
> > index 5a3a06b..0d3b393 100644
> > --- a/kernel/trace/ftrace.c
> > +++ b/kernel/trace/ftrace.c
> > @@ -218,10 +218,8 @@ static void ftrace_update_pid_func(void)
> >  {
> >  	ftrace_func_t func;
> >  
> > -	mutex_lock(&ftrace_lock);
> > -
> >  	if (ftrace_trace_function == ftrace_stub)
> > -		goto out;
> > +		return;
> >  
> >  	func = ftrace_trace_function;
> >  
> > @@ -238,9 +236,6 @@ static void ftrace_update_pid_func(void)
> >  #else
> >  	__ftrace_trace_function = func;
> >  #endif
> > -
> > - out:
> > -	mutex_unlock(&ftrace_lock);
> >  }
> >  
> >  /* set when tracing only a pid */
> > 
> >
